Optimization of Catholyte in Hydrogen Redox Fuel Cell

2015 
Redox electric couple species used in the catholyte of the hydrogen redox fuel cell was screened through the electrochemical testing methods, and the catholyte composition and concentration were optimized by studying the reaction mechanism and laws on different electrodes, then the inside battery structure was also designed. The results showed that when using the carbon felt as electrode, platinum as catalyst, ferric/ferrous ion solution as the most suitable catholyte optimal performance could be obtained. This method can reduce the cathode polarization and the amount of catalysts. It can also solve the problem of catalyst poisoning and membrane degradation, simplify water management, effectively reduce the costs and improve cell performance and reliability.
